The front end, part by part
Before you turn a wrench, it helps to know what's hanging off the front of the frame. Working from the wheel back to the frame tube, here's the chain of parts that actually steers the kart.
Spindles
The spindle is the L-shaped shaft your front hub rides on, and it drops through the caster block on a kingpin. Outlaw karts run a left and a right that are not interchangeable — the Left Side Spindle 10° and the Right Side Step Spindle 10° are built with that ten degrees of spindle angle designed in, which is a big part of how the kart wants to return to center. The right is a step spindle for a reason: it changes ride height and how weight loads that corner. Don't mix them up and don't run a bent one — a tweaked spindle will chase you all night.
Caster blocks and kingpins
The caster block is the aluminum block bolted to the frame that the spindle pivots in. Caster is the tilt of that pivot, and it's what gives you steering feel and self-centering. Hold the spindle in place with a proper spindle castle nut and a cotter pin — every time.
Tie rods and rod ends
The tie rods are the adjustable links that connect the pitman arm to each spindle, and they're how you set toe. They thread into rod ends (heims) on both sides, and the length of that assembly is your adjustment. Toigo stocks 7″ and 11.25″ aluminum tie rods along with LH and RH tie rod ends. One tip that saves headaches: run one left-hand and one right-hand end on a rod so you can turn the rod to adjust length without unthreading anything — like a turnbuckle. Lock it down with the matching jam nuts when you're set.
Pitman arm and steering shaft
The steering post and shaft run up to the wheel, and the pitman arm at the bottom is what swings the tie rods left and right. Attach the tie rod ends to the pitman arm with a drilled pitman arm bolt so you can pin it, and use the aluminum pitman spacer instead of a stack of washers. Setting toe the right way
Toe is the difference between how far apart your front tires are at the front versus the back, measured at the same height. A hair of toe-out is the common starting point on a dirt kart because it helps the kart bite and turn in. Too much and you scrub speed and chew the right front; too little or toe-in and the kart gets darty and lazy to turn.
How to measure it
Set the kart on a flat floor with the wheels you race on and the tires aired to race pressure. Point the steering dead straight. Measure between two fixed points at the front of the tires, then the same two points at the rear of the tires, both at spindle-center height. The gap between those two numbers is your toe. To adjust, spin the tie rods to lengthen or shorten them evenly side to side, then re-measure. Change one thing at a time and write it down.
Common front-end mistakes
A few things we see all the time that are easy to avoid: running mismatched or bent spindles and blaming the setup; skipping cotter pins on the spindle nuts; setting toe on cold, low tires and wondering why it's off at the track; and cranking jam nuts so tight the rod ends bind. A front end that's pinned, torqued, and measured cold-to-race-ready will do exactly what you tell it.
